Is it possible to get a credit card that has 0% on purchases in the UK and that also offers no charges made on purchases overseas?

The Nationwide Member Credit Card (All Rounder Offer) gives 0% on purchases for 15 months and worldwide commission-free purchases. Only available if you're a Nationwide member, though. (I'm not sure what the definition of "member" is, though. It certainly includes people with one of their cuirrent accounts. I assume that it'd also include people with either a savings account or a mortgage with them, but haven't checked.)
